The thread diverged, and nobody changed the subject line. I think it just petered out with an explanation of what "RPM hell" was, and how it's not unique to RPM.
If your mail client does threading, you could collapse this thread, and walk back up its heritage until it split off. And you could follow just the original thread, keeping this tangent hidden out of the way.
You can't do that when someone stuffs up the threading headers. All the replies just get thrown in a mess on the floor.
